Have you tried searching the registry for occurrences of "adobe", "acrobat", etc., and removing those entries?  It may not get rid of everything, but it's worth a shot.  Be careful, though!  You can cripple your computer if you delete the wrong thing(s) in the registry.

If you can get a copy of RegMaid, it would help you a lot.  It can identify orphaned keys and I'll bet these are part(all?) of your problem.
